You are viewing a plain text version of this content. The canonical link for it is here.
Posted to common-dev@hadoop.apache.org by "Jerry He (JIRA)" <ji...@apache.org> on 2013/05/24 07:49:20 UTC

[jira] [Created] (HADOOP-9597) FileSystem open() API is not clear if FileNotFoundException is throw when the path does not exist

Jerry He created HADOOP-9597:
--------------------------------

             Summary: FileSystem open() API is not clear if FileNotFoundException is throw when the path does not exist
                 Key: HADOOP-9597
                 URL: https://issues.apache.org/jira/browse/HADOOP-9597
             Project: Hadoop Common
          Issue Type: Improvement
          Components: documentation, fs
    Affects Versions: 2.0.4-alpha
            Reporter: Jerry He
            Priority: Minor
             Fix For: 2.0.4.1-alpha


The current FileSystem open() method throws a generic IOException in its API specification.

Some FileSystem implementations (DFS, RawLocalFileSystem ...) throws more specific FileNotFoundException if the path does not exist.  Some throws IOException only (FTPFileSystem, HftpFileSystem ...). 

If we have a new FileSystem implementation, what should we follow exactly for open()?

What should the application expect in this case.

 

--
This message is automatically generated by JIRA.
If you think it was sent incorrectly, please contact your JIRA administrators
For more information on JIRA, see: http://www.atlassian.com/software/jira